* KeepCirculatingTheTapes: An interesting case. The series was never re-run on Nickelodeon proper after its cancellation, and only aired a few times on The N. However, the series was indeed found and put on the internet -- dubbed in Russian. The original English version has only been partially found(with three episodes missing in English as of 2024). Not to mention there are five episodes that never aired on Nickelodeon US.
* ScrewedByTheNetwork: Mixed in with CreativeDifferences. [[https://bilaalsmith.wordpress.com/2014/08/19/inside-peek-from-alex-mack-and-noah-knows-best-from-show-creator-ken-lipman/ Creator Ken Lipman originally wanted the series]] to be a low concept SliceOfLife single-camera show, but Nickelodeon had a different vision of the show. The series was filmed at Nickelodeon Studios (which wasn't accommodating for the single-camera style Lipman envisioned for the series), and ultimately it didn't work out, ratings were low, and the show was canceled with five episodes unaired in the U.S.(something virtually unheard of for a Nick show)
